AbstractHistoryArchive Description

'Morley Turrand is a photographer artist and one of his special prints is called 'Escena de un Asesinato', which means murder scene. It is a picture of a place where a Mexican revolutionary, called El Roto, was shot and killed in 1994. Before he had taken the picture, he had been given a doll that might have been modeled on El Roto by a beautiful mysterious woman who calls herself La Coronela, the name of a heroine of the Revolution of 1910. One of the prints of the picture seems to show a mysterious figure in it but that must be a flaw in the print. A woman buys the print and her and her husband are found mysteriously murdered. So are others who buy unblemished versions of the print.'

Source: SF Revu (http://www.sfrevu.com/php/Review-id.php?id=14272). (Sighted: 18/2/2014)

    y separately published work icon Exotic Gothic 4 : A Postscripts Anthology no. 28-29 July 2012 Z1916877 2012 anthology horror

    The fourth release in the Exotic Gothic series (and the first to be published by PS Publishing), this edition contains stories by 25 authors from nine countries - Australia, Canada, England, Fiji, Italy, Malaysia, Russia, USA, and Wales. Three of these authors are also members of indigenous nations, tribes or peoples (Abenaki, Métis, and Ojibway). None of the stories have been previously published.
